UGC-NET Education paper is conducted by NTA through ugcnet.nta.nic.in twice a year; qualifying the NET exam with postgraduate qualification in Education enables Assistant Professor eligibility and, at higher cutoff, JRF eligibility.

Kendriya Vidyalaya Sangathan (KVS) PGT/TGT/PRT recruitment through kvsangathan.nic.in places candidates on the 7th CPC pay matrix (Levels 8/7/6 respectively) with central government allowances; eligibility is NCTE-recognised B.Ed plus subject specialisation and CTET qualification for PRT and TGT categories.

AISHE data on teacher education at aishe.gov.in documents enrolment in B.Ed, M.Ed, D.El.Ed, and teacher training programmes — recent surveys record approximately 2-2.5 lakh B.Ed enrolments annually across NCTE-recognised institutions.
